Tandridge Canoe Polo is a community club based around Oxted, London (M25 Junction 6) – our aim is to help people enjoy all types of kayaking and canoeing.


We are a club for juniors (age 12 plus) with a growing team of adults to support, help train and HAVE FUN!


Even if you've never canoed before you're welcome to come along to watch or join in.  Beginners, improvers and families are welcome.


There are 2 canoe polo leagues, which run in two terms from September to December and from January to Easter.


The summer months are spent outdoors with weekly sessions at Guildford lido and visits to lakes, rivers and whitewater centres.  There are also weekly slalom training sessions.

Activities range from a relaxing paddle to advanced whitewater kayaking, so there's something to suit all interests and abilities.
